Chapter 1: Operation
1.1 Getting started
This handbook describes how to operate, maintain and install the Raymarine
ST60+ Rudder Angle Indicator Instrument. The instrument provides a real-time
indication of rudder position as determined by the associated Rudder Reference
Transducer.
Switching on and off
All the time that power is applied to the instrument, you can use the button to
switch the instrument off and on as follows:
• To switch the instrument off, hold down the button for approximately
5 seconds. After this time, a switch off count down of 4 seconds occurs. Keep
the button pressed during this period, to switch off the instrument.
• To switch the instrument back on, hold down the button for approximately
1second.
When the power supply is switched off, none of the instrument buttons (including
) has any effect.

Displayed information
The ST60+ Rudder Angle Indicator pointer shows the rudder position in real-time.
The instrument scale range gives an expanded indication from -40
° to +40°
about zero.
